Position Overview

This position is for a student manager for the KU NSF Regional I-Corps cohort program. The person in this position will assist the I-Corps program leaders in setting up and running cohorts of teams to undergo training on technology entrepreneurship. NSF I‑Corps Regional cohort programs provide intensive customer discovery training and mentoring to help research teams translate their innovations into viable commercial opportunities.

Position Requirements

During the semester term of the appointment, the student hourly must be enrolled in no fewer than 6 credit hours. For summer periods the student hourly must: (1) have been enrolled in no less than 6 hours in the past spring semester or (2) be pre-enrolled in the upcoming fall semester in no less than 6 hours or (3) be enrolled in summer session or (4) be admitted to study in the upcoming fall semester.

Student Hourlies may be undergraduate or graduate students. (Exceptions granted for GRA/GTA/GA appointments DO NOT apply to Student Hourly appointments).
